Milium effusum, le Millet des bois, Millet diffus, Mil, Millet sauvage, Millet étalé ou Petit Millet, est une espèce de plante herbacée commune de la famille des Poaceae. Cette plante est native des forêts humides à fraiches de la zone holarctique. Elle est broutée par de nombreux mammifères herbivores forestiers.
